Of special interest to my Pagan readers will be the story of how she landed the book deal that eventually lead to \u201cDrawing Down the Moon.\u201d<\/p>\n<div align=\"center\">\n<figure id=\"attachment_9454\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-9454\" style=\"width: 500px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-9454\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Margot Adler<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<\/div>\n<blockquote><p><em>\u201cThat happened by a complete fluke, way back in 1974. I had sort of a loser boyfriend. He took me to meet his literary agent in a pub. The woman asked me, \u2018What do you do?\u2019 I\u2019ve probably had less than a dozen psychic experiences, but I heard a voice in my head say, \u2018You are standing on a nexus point in the universe. What you do now will change your life forever.\u2019 Because of that voice, I said, \u2018I\u2019m involved in witchcraft.\u2019 Her eyes got really big. She said, \u2018Call me in two weeks.\u2019 She had just left an agency and was looking for clients. She showed me how to write a book proposal. I\u2019d never thought of writing a book. The written word scared me because it\u2019s so eternal.\u201d<\/em><\/p><\/blockquote>\n<p>She also talks about where she agrees with Newt Gingrich (space travel), the most interesting stories she\u2019s been covering for NPR lately, and <a href=\"http:\/\/www.dailycamera.com\/specialreports\/cwa\/ci_20360271\/margot-adler-cwa-cu-boulder-npr\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">\u201clooking at religion from completely outside ourselves.\u201d<\/a> The Conference on World Affairs is currently underway, and continues through Friday. Her two presentations are \u201cWhat is a Cult,\u201d and \u201cThe Lure of Interstellar Travel,\u201d both being given today.<\/p>\n<p><strong>A Step Forward for Marijuana as a Sacrament:<\/strong> In what could a groundbreaking ruling, <a href=\"http:\/\/www.leagle.com\/xmlResult.aspx?xmldoc=In%20FCO%2020120409085.xml&amp;docbase=CSLWAR3-2007-CURR\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">the Ninth Circuit Court of Appeals has overturned a lower court ruling<\/a> against the\u00a0Oklevueha Native American Church\u00a0of Hawaii, <a href=\"http:\/\/religionclause.blogspot.com\/2012\/04\/9th-circuit-church-marijuana-use-suit.html\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">allowing an action to\u00a0prevent enforcement of the Controlled Substances Act against them to go forward<\/a>.<\/p>\n<div align=\"center\">\n\n<\/div>\n<blockquote><p><em>\u201cPlaintiffs need not allege\u00a0a threat of future prosecution because the statute has already\u00a0been enforced against them. When the Government seized\u00a0Plaintiffs\u2019 marijuana pursuant to the CSA, a definite and concrete\u00a0dispute regarding the lawfulness of that seizure came\u00a0into existence.\u201d<\/em><\/p><\/blockquote>\n<p>The court also ruled that the church does not need to apply to the DEA first for an exemption, though it did rule in the government\u2019s favor by saying the seized marijuana doesn\u2019t have to be returned or compensated for. You can read more about this case, <a href=\"http:\/\/www.staradvertiser.com\/news\/breaking\/146734135.html\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">here<\/a>, and <a href=\"http:\/\/www.tokeofthetown.com\/2012\/02\/hawaii_church_takes_cannabis_claims_to_federal_app.php\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">here<\/a>. So far, there have been only\u00a0two instances where entheogens used in a religious context have been able to win legal protection (<a href=\"http:\/\/en.wikipedia.org\/wiki\/Native_American_Church#United_States_law\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">peyote for Native American ceremonial purposes<\/a>, and \u00a0<a href=\"http:\/\/en.wikipedia.org\/wiki\/Gonzales_v._O_Centro_Espirita_Beneficente_Uniao_do_Vegetal\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">ayahuasca by the\u00a0Uni\u00e3o do Vegetal<\/a>). If the\u00a0<a href=\"http:\/\/www.nativeamericanchurches.org\/nativeamericanchurch\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">Oklevueha Native American Church (ONAC)<\/a> is able to take this to the Supreme Court and win a religious exemption, and injunction against future prosecution, it could throw open the door to religious groups using marijuana as a sacrament. The\u00a0<a href=\"http:\/\/en.wikipedia.org\/wiki\/Rastafari_movement\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">Rastafari<\/a> are an obvious example, but any group that is able to show a sincere use may also be able win exemptions.\u00a0In my mind,\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.patheos.com\/blogs\/wildhunt\/2009\/03\/courts-inch-us-a-step-closer-to-legal-religious-entheogens.html\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\">legal entheogens are an inevitable eventuality<\/a> of these cases, the question is not \u201cif\u201d but \u201cwhen.\u201d<\/p>\n<p><strong>How Far Does Free Speech and Religious Freedom Stretch in Cases of Alleged Fraud?<\/strong> Speaking of possibly momentous instances of litigation, last year <a href=\"http:\/\/www.justice.gov\/usao\/fls\/PressReleases\/110816-02.html\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">several members of the Roma Gypsy Marks family were charged by the federal government with operating an \u201cadvance fee scheme,\u201d<\/a> allegedly bilking more than a dozen victims out of over 40 million dollars. One of the clients\/victims was famous romance author\u00a0<a href=\"http:\/\/abcnews.go.com\/US\/author-jude-deveraux-lost-20-million-fortune-telling\/story?id=14371150#.T4MGgb_LwXo\" target=\"_blank\" class=\" decorated-link\" rel=\"nofollow\">Jude Deveraux, who paid the family $20 million<\/a> over 17 years, saying she was threatened by the family, and was near suicide before law enforcement stepped in. Now, <a href=\"http:\/\/articles.sun-sentinel.com\/2012-04-08\/news\/fl-gypsy-psychic-religion-20120408_1_psychic-healing-federal-prosecutors-free-speech\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">the Marks\u2019 defense team is saying their actions were\/are protected religious practices, and that fortune-telling is protected speech<\/a>.<\/p>\n<div align=\"center\">\n\n<\/div>\n<blockquote><p><em>\u201cLawyers have argued in court papers that the family members had a constitutionally protected right to practice fortunetelling and spiritual healing because it is a part of their religious belief system and fortunetelling is legally considered to be free speech. [\u2026]\u00a0Attorney Michael Gottlieb, who wrote the 24-page legal document about religious rights, argued that his client, Nancy Marks, 42, of Fort Lauderdale and New York City, did nothing but try to help people, in line with her personal spiritual beliefs. [\u2026]\u00a0\u201cNancy Marks\u2019 conduct is rooted in her religion and spirituality,\u201d Gottlieb wrote. \u201cBased upon this prosecution, the defendant has lost her livelihood and has been unable to make a living using her historical religious and spiritual gifts.\u201d [\u2026]\u00a0The legal argument spells out some widely-held Romani beliefs but also draws comparisons with legal rulings about the rights of people who are Amish, Wiccans, Krishnas, <a href='https:\/\/www.patheos.com\/library\/mormonism' target='_blank'>Mormons<\/a>, Catholics and Jews.\u201d<\/em><\/p><\/blockquote>\n<p>Leaving aside the issue of the Marks\u2019 guilt or innocence, the ultimate verdict in this case could have far-sweeping ramifications, especially if judges consider the religion question. Whether or not fortune telling can be a protected religious practice is still very much up in air, judicially speaking.\u00a0In 2010 the\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.patheos.com\/blogs\/wildhunt\/2010\/06\/quick-notes-fortunetelling-laws-ali-sibat-and-vodun-activism.html\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\">Maryland Court of Appeals ruled that fortune telling and related services are protected speech<\/a>, and in 2008\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.patheos.com\/blogs\/wildhunt\/2008\/10\/wiccan-wins-fortune-telling-case.html\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\">a federal judge tossed out a fortune telling ban in Livingston Parish,\u00a0Louisiana<\/a>. However, in a 2011 case,\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.patheos.com\/blogs\/wildhunt\/2011\/10\/virginia-court-says-divination-not-a-religious-practice.html\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\">a Virginia judge ruled that divination wasn\u2019t the same thing as religious\u00a0counselling<\/a>. The case here, involving the federal government, could set nationwide precedent for where the line gets drawn between exploitation and religious freedom. So this is one to keep your eyes on.
